I will do web scraping and data mining using python
Desktop app developer and web scraping and automation expert
About this Gig
Do you need accurate data from a website but don't have the time to collect it manually?
The biggest problem with most data scraping is receiving a messy spreadsheet that requires hours of cleanup. I solve this by providing fully validated, well-formatted data tailored specifically to your project requirements.
Whether you need e-commerce product details, real estate listings, or business directories, I build custom solutions that ensure every field is captured accurately.
What you will receive:
Clean, structured data in CSV, Excel, or JSON.
Reliable extraction from public or authorized login-protected sites.
A thorough validation process to ensure no missing or duplicate records.
Prompt communication and updates throughout the project.
My process is simple:
Consultation. We discuss your site and the data fields you need.
Extraction. I develop a custom script to pull the data safely.
Quality check. I verify the results for accuracy and formatting.
Delivery. You receive a file ready for immediate analysis.
Please message me with the website link and required data points before placing an order to confirm feasibility and timeline.
Technology:
Python
•
Scrapy
•
Selenium
•
Playwright
•
Pandas
Technique:
Automated
My Portfolio
FAQ
I don't quite understand what you mean by web scraping, enlighten me?
Web scraping, also known as website scraping, involves the automated extraction of data from website pages. Manual work is slow; automation improves accuracy and scale.
What do you mean by static or dynamic websites?
Static websites show the same content to all users. Dynamic sites load data dynamically or require interaction, like login.
Can you scrape complex and dynamic websites?
Yes. I handle a wide range of websites, from simple static pages to complex JavaScript-based sites. All that's needed is clear data requirements.
Can you scrape login-protected sites?
Sure, as long as you have the authorization credentials for that website or the API, your needs will be taken care of.
What format will I get?
For flexibility, I support a variety of formats, including CSV, Excel, JSON, SQLite, or direct database integration; just let me know your preference.
Do you offer ongoing support or updates?
Yes. I offer maintenance packages and can scale your solution as your needs grow.
Why message before ordering?
This ensures requirements are clear, complexity is assessed, and timelines are transparent before work begins.
Do I get the data only, or also the Python scraper code?
It's up to your preference. Either data in the specified format or provide the full Python scraper so you can reuse it anytime. Just mention your preference when ordering.

